LINCOLN, Neb. (KLKN)- Linum Home Textiles just recalled over 44,000 children’s robes. The company says they fail to meet the federal flammability standards for children’s sleepwear, posing a risk of burn injuries to children.

If your child has this robe, contact Linum Home Textiles for a full refund. They are also contacting consumers directly.

A different company is also recalling children’s robes, over 3,000 of them. They also fail to meet the flammability standards for children’s sleepwear, also posing a risk of burn injuries.

If you have this robe, contact NEWCOSPLAY for a full refund.

If you purchased this robe on Amazon, Amazon says they will be contacting you through its messaging platform.

Winter Water Factory just recalled over 46,000 of their infant french terry jumpsuits, rompers, snap suits, baby dresses and bibs. The snaps on the recalled clothing can detach and also expose small sharp prongs, this poses a choking and laceration hazard to young children.

If you have any of these items, contact Winter Water Factory for a full refund. You are also being asked to destroy the clothing by cutting them in half with scissors and then uploading a photo to the company’s website.
